Abstract
Yttrium is an element in oxide dispersion strengthened (ODS) steels to be used as structural material at high neutron doses and temperatures. Lead acts as a neutron multiplier and coolant in breeding blanket concepts such as the EU test blanket modules (TBM) with Pb–17Li. Samples of pure Y and Pb were irradiated with D–T fusion neutrons. The radioactivity following irradiation was determined several times during decay by γ-spectroscopy. The results were analysed with the European Activation System. Ratios of calculated-to-experimental values for individual activities are discussed in connection with the expected activation performance of the materials in fusion power plant conditions.
